Tempe Diablos hosts annual salute to outstanding public education
Staff Reports | Digital Free Press

The Tempe Diablos recognized outstanding educators serving the Tempe, Ahwatukee and Chandler communities during the 34th annual Excellence in Education Awards.

Teachers, leaders, and administrators from three Tempe school districts were honored across seven categories including Rising Star, Lifetime Achievement, and Teacher of the Year, along with monetary contributions that totaled more than $30,000, representatives of the Tempe Diablos say.

“The Tempe Diablos were thrilled to host the Excellence in Education event,” said Rob Personale, event chair. “These outstanding educators help shape our future through the students they impact, and we are honored to celebrate their important work during Teacher Appreciation Week.”

A total of 21 educators received recognition and awards from the Tempe Diablos, including:

Additionally, the Tempe Diablos awarded approximately $240,000 for 30 scholarships to seniors who will be attending either Arizona State University or Maricopa County Community College.

Of Note: presenters include Arizona Coyotes President Xavier Gutierrez, who presented the Lifetime Achievement Award. Teacher of the Year award was presented by Washington Covena from Blue Cross Blue Shield of Arizona.
